Создание VR-приложений для начинающих: Unity и Oculus - страница 12

Шрифт
Интервал


# 3. Настройка проекта для VR

Теперь, когда у вас есть базовая сцена, важно адаптировать её для работы с VR-гарнитурами.

1. Установка управления плагинами XR: Чтобы интегрировать поддержку VR в ваш проект, перейдите в меню "Правка" > "Настройки проекта". Найдите раздел "Управление плагинами XR" и активируйте его. Затем выберите целевую платформу, например Oculus, и установите необходимые плагины, следуя указаниям на экране.

2. Настройка камеры: В VR-контенте необходимо заменить стандартную камеру на VR-камеру. Для этого в Unity есть предустановленный объект – XR Rig. Найдите его в “Ресурсах” и перетащите на вашу сцену. XR Rig автоматически включает все необходимые компоненты, такие как контроллеры и управление движением.

3. Проверка и настройка: После добавления XR Rig проверьте его параметры в Инспекторе. Убедитесь, что позиции и отступы установлены по умолчанию, чтобы пользователи могли комфортно перемещаться по сцене.

# 4. Первое взаимодействие

Давайте добавим немножко динамики в вашу сцену, чтобы создать первое взаимодействие.

1. Добавление интерактивности: Напишем простой скрипт, который будет менять цвет объекта при взаимодействии. Создайте новую папку в проекте, назвав её “Скрипты”, затем щелкните правой кнопкой мыши и выберите "Создать" > "C# Скрипт". Назовите его “СменаЦветаПриКлике”.

2. Код для интерактивности: Откройте созданный скрипт и вставьте следующий код:

.. ```csharp


.. using UnityEngine;

.. public class СменаЦветаПриКлике : MonoBehaviour


.. {


...... void OnMouseDown()


...... {


.......... GetComponent().material.color = Random.ColorHSV();


...... }


.. }


.. ```

3. Прикрепите скрипт к объекту: Перетащите скрипт на объект Куб в вашей сцене. Теперь, когда вы запустите проект и нажмете на куб, он будет менять цвет.

# 5. Запуск проекта

Теперь ваш проект готов к запуску. Нажмите кнопку "Играть" в верхней части редактора Unity. Убедитесь, что ваша VR-гарнитура правильно подключена и настроена. Перейдите в режим VR, используя настройки вашей гарнитуры.

1. Тестирование: При запуске проекта в VR вы должны видеть свою сцену с интерактивным кубом. Подходите к нему, взаимодействуйте – проверьте, как объект меняет цвет при нажатии. Это ваш первый опыт работы в VR, и его стоит развивать дальше.

2. Отладка проблем: Если что-то не работает, проверьте, настроены ли все зависимости и библиотеки, а также правильно ли добавлены компоненты к объектам.